Discover What’s New in Minecraft 1.21.11 Pre-Release 2: Exciting Features and Updates!

It’s Friday, and we’re excited about the latest Pre-Release for Minecraft version 1.21.11! This update brings some notable tweaks, especially when the “See-Through Leaves” option is off. Let’s dive into what’s new.

Highlights of This Update

  • With the “See-Through Leaves” setting turned off, gaps between leaves will now appear dark green instead of black.
  • Performance enhances significantly when this setting is disabled. Players will notice smoother gameplay.

Bug Fixes in Pre-Release 2

  • MC-238715 – Locked block sounds can now be heard by other players when they try to open them.
  • MC-302660 – A minor grammatical fix improves the tooltip for cutout leaves.
  • MC-303061 – Sounds from locked chests now play correctly at the chest’s location.
  • MC-304023 – Unwanted data files have been cleaned up from world folders.
  • MC-304369 – Game crashes have been resolved when loading without an options.txt file.
  • MC-304401 – Non see-through leaves have now consistent appearances compared to previous snapshots.
  • MC-304421 – Fixes to the “attack_range” component improve hit results.

How to Access the Pre-Release

You can download this Pre-Release for Minecraft: Java Edition by opening the Minecraft Launcher and enabling snapshots in the “Installations” tab. Remember, testing versions can corrupt your world, so always back up your data.
